Frances Mermon Obituary

Frances R. Mermon, 87, of Nesquehoning, entered into eternal rest Wednesday, September 19, 2018 in MapleShade Meadows, Nesquehoning. She was the wife of the late George Mermon who passed away December 25, 2001. Born in Nesquehoning, she was a daughter of the late Andrew and Martha (Stianchie) Halliday. She was a self employed hairdresser in Nesquehoning and then also worked as a cashier for the Panther Valley School District for many years until retiring. She was a member of St. Mary’s Byzantine Catholic Church, Nesquehoning.

Surviving are a daughter Marcia Peterman and her husband Dr. Ambose III of Pottstown, PA; a son George and his fiancée Jennifer Mikovich of Nesquehoning; a sister Dorothy Puglisi of Lake Worth, FL; grandchildren Meryl Pedersen and Ambose Peterman IV; great grandchildren Marcia and Aurura.   

A Funeral Service will be held Monday, September 24, 2018 at 11:00 A.M. in St. Mary’s Byzantine Catholic Church, 141 W. High St., Nesquehoning, PA with the Rev. Dr. Vasyl Chepelskyy officiating. Interment will be held in parish cemetery, Nesquehoning. Call Monday morning 10-11:00 A.M. in the church. In lieu of flowers, donations will be accepted to St. Mary’s Byzantine Catholic Church.
